Description:“With clarity and power, Saviano presents citizenship as the moral bedrock of democracy.”“A thoughtful, reform-minded consideration that eschews simple political binaries.”“Not anti-immigrant but rather pro-citizen.”— BookLife Review (Publishers Weekly partner)The Allegiance Paradox delivers a bold examination of how American citizenship has shifted from a solemn civic commitment to a fragmented, transactional status.From dual nationality and birth tourism to digital identity and eroding civic expectations, Saviano reveals how the United States has drifted into a permissive model of belonging — one detached from clear standards of allegiance.Timely and provocative, the book offers a transformative framework for renewing civic knowledge, shared responsibility, and allegiance to the common good.
